WebNov 10, 2024 · At the Command Prompt window, type in the command below followed by the Enter key on your keyboard. ping www.google.com -f -l 1500 You will now see your packets needs to be fragmented. Drop the packet size down by 10 to 20 bytes and test again. ping www.google.com -f -l 1480

WebJun 21, 2024 · jumbo frames can be up to 9216 bytes in size but you have to take in to consideration the addtional headers 9216 data + 8-bytes ICMP + 20-bytes IP = 9244-bytes. if you have an end system with an MTU of 9216-bytes the command you should use to test end to end jumbo frame connectivity would be ping df-bit packet-size 9188. When the small ping test succeeds, the large ping test also succeeds when the MTU size is consistently configured across all VMkernel adapters, virtual switches, and any physical switches.
